Controls & Instrumentation Lead

Location: Cincinnati, OH

WHAT YOU'LL BE DOING:

We're looking for an experienced Controls & Instrumentation Lead to help lead and manage a project scope. This role will work directly with the clients to understand the project needs and help manage and direct the execution of the engineering deliverables.

  • Manage discipline aspects of projects from inception through execution
  • Develop and document the scope of work
  • Create and update schematics, termination drawings, or loop sheets for instrument wiring
  • Design custom control panels to meet the project need
  • Size and specify instrumentation including pressure and temperature transmitters, flow meters, modulating control valves, regulators, on/off valves, and actuators
  • Create datasheets and work with vendors to get quotes for instrumentation and valves for various applications
  • Coordinate with engineering team to select the appropriate devices
  • Understand project success criteria and ensure client expectations are met
  • Develop and track project costs
  • Identify, document, and communicate changes to scope
  • Identify and effectively respond to clients issues and needs
  • Ensure value is provided to the client and develop & earn their trust
  • Review and manage all project deliverables
  • Coordinate and supervise project implementation, control project costs, monitor progress and quality of the project
  • PLC & HMI Programming
